WebThe Top End, which includes Darwin, Katherine, Kakadu and Arnhem Land, has a tropical climate with two seasons: the Dry and the Wet. Each season lasts for about six months. WebMay 10, 2024 · More than any southern Australian capital, Darwin has two distinct seasons: the wet, from November to April, and the dry, from May to October.
